Latest Patents

Redington's latest patents reflect his inventive spirit and technical prowess. One notable invention is the **Variable Speed Drive**, which incorporates a fixed pulley and a variable pulley mounted on a motor shaft, connected by a drive belt. This design features a pivotally mounted motor on a frame, allowing for the adjustment of the distance between pulleys to change the pitch diameter and drive ratio. Notably, a cam system is integrated to maintain alignment between the pulleys throughout the motor's range of movement, ensuring an efficient and dependable operation.

Another significant patent is the **Damper Apparatus**, which provides a controlled flow of fluid through a passageway. This assembly includes a rectangular frame that houses multiple damper blades capable of pivotal motion. Interconnected by a linkage mechanism, these blades can be rotated simultaneously to either open or close the passageway as needed, driven by a shaft supporting one or more of the blades.
